Two ALLEN Students have Won Gold Medal Each & Two ALLEN Students have Won Silver Medal Each
ALLEN Career Institute students have once again proved their excellence in the International Olympiad. ALLEN students have won 4 out of 5 medals won by the Indian team in the International Physics Olympiad (IPhO) 2024.
ALLEN Career Institute Director Dr. Brajesh Maheshwari said that the final of the 54th IPhO was held in Isfahan, Iran from 21 to 29 July. ALLEN students proved their excellence in its results by winning two gold and two silver medals.
The institute’s classroom students Rhythm Kedia and Ved Lahoti have won the gold medal while Classroom students Akarsh Raj Sahay and Jaiveer Singh have won the silver medal.
IPhO is held in four stages. 86 ALLEN students were selected in the first stage National Standard Examination in Physics (NSEP), 14 ALLEN students were selected in the second stage Indian National Physics Olympiad (INPHO), 4 students were selected in the third stage Orientation cum Selection Camp (OCSC) who joined the Indian team of 5 students in the final stage IPHO Final.
